emacs-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Emacs-diffs] Changes to emacs/lisp/progmodes/gud.el,v


From: Nick Roberts
Subject: [Emacs-diffs] Changes to emacs/lisp/progmodes/gud.el,v
Date: Thu, 12 Apr 2007 14:24:54 +0000

CVSROOT:        /sources/emacs
Module name:    emacs
Changes by:     Nick Roberts <nickrob>  07/04/12 14:24:54

Index: gud.el
===================================================================
RCS file: /sources/emacs/emacs/lisp/progmodes/gud.el,v
retrieving revision 1.128
retrieving revision 1.129
diff -u -b -r1.128 -r1.129
--- gud.el      12 Apr 2007 09:11:03 -0000      1.128
+++ gud.el      12 Apr 2007 14:24:54 -0000      1.129
@@ -2304,6 +2304,8 @@
   (gud-def gud-up     "up\C-Mwhere"   "<"    "Up one stack frame.")
   (gud-def gud-down   "down\C-Mwhere" ">"    "Up one stack frame.")
   (gud-def gud-run    "run"           nil    "Run the program.") ;if VM start 
using jdb
+  (gud-def gud-print  "print %e"  "\C-p" "Evaluate Java expression at point.")
+
 
   (setq comint-prompt-regexp "^> \\|^[^ ]+\\[[0-9]+\\] ")
   (setq paragraph-start comint-prompt-regexp)
@@ -2853,7 +2855,9 @@
          (when (looking-at comint-prompt-regexp)
            (set-marker gud-delete-prompt-marker (point))
            (set-marker-insertion-type gud-delete-prompt-marker t))
-         (insert (concat  expr " = ")))))
+         (unless (eq (buffer-local-value 'gud-minor-mode gud-comint-buffer)
+                     'jdb)
+             (insert (concat  expr " = "))))))
     expr))
 
 ;; The next eight functions are hacked from gdbsrc.el by




reply via email to

[Prev in Thread] Current Thread [Next in Thread]